Transaction 3393e4e3f428ad8116726e6975ad2afbe62b4527b9c39ad177cc0d69831f9865
1 Input
1 Output
-
3393e4e3f428ad8116726e6975ad2afbe62b4527b9c39ad177cc0d69831f9865: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6ae372dcb619a6011e0e999e1c9b1c09cb26dc622c46707c16dedb950cb029f
- address
- bc1p66hrwtwtvxdxqy0qaxv7rjd3czwtymwxytzxwp7pdhkmj5xtq20sl72383